PRB: Error 3219 When Updating Record Set Created w/ Distinct (104459)
The information in this article applies to:
- Microsoft Visual Basic Standard Edition for Windows 3.0
This article was previously published under Q104459 SYMPTOMS
Trying to perform an update on a result set created with the Distinct
predicate results in error 3219 "Can't perform operation, it is illegal."
CAUSE
An object variable or a data control result set created with the Distinct
predicate is not updatable according to Help. The following statement is in
the Distinct keyword Help topic:
The output of a query that uses Distinct is not updatable and doesn't
reflect subsequent changes made by other users. Therefore, when you use
the Distinct predicate in a query, you are prevented from trying to
update your records.
WORKAROUND
The only workaround at this time is to not use the DISTINCT predicate
to build the results set. Note that you may have to handle the
duplicates by some other coding means.
STATUS
This behavior is by design.
